Source

pub fn id(self, id: impl Into<ElementId>) -> Self

Enable an interactive hover tooltip (crosshair + a dot and row per series).

The id must be unique among sibling elements. Without it, the chart stays a non-interactive plot.

Source

pub fn name(self, name: impl Into<SharedString>) -> Self

Set the name of the most recently added series, shown in its tooltip row.

Call after the matching AreaChart::y (e.g. .y(..).stroke(..).name("Desktop")).

Source§

fn request_layout( &mut self, _: Option<&GlobalElementId>, _: Option<&InspectorElementId>, window: &mut Window, cx: &mut App, ) -> (LayoutId, Self::RequestLayoutState)

Before an element can be painted, we need to know where it’s going to be and how big it is. Use this method to request a layout from Taffy and initialize the element’s state.
Source§

fn prepaint( &mut self, global_id: Option<&GlobalElementId>, _: Option<&InspectorElementId>, bounds: Bounds<Pixels>, _: &mut Self::RequestLayoutState, window: &mut Window, cx: &mut App, ) -> Self::PrepaintState

After laying out an element, we need to commit its bounds to the current frame for hitbox purposes. The state argument is the same state that was returned from Element::request_layout().
Source§

fn paint( &mut self, global_id: Option<&GlobalElementId>, _: Option<&InspectorElementId>, bounds: Bounds<Pixels>, _: &mut Self::RequestLayoutState, prepaint: &mut Self::PrepaintState, window: &mut Window, cx: &mut App, )

Once layout has been completed, this method will be called to paint the element to the screen. The state argument is the same state that was returned from Element::request_layout().
